Project Day 56 - Exile Day 6 - I went over to have a look at the wires that had nails driven into them. Here is a photo of the one that finally heated up and arced out (the black one). I heard it pop. That was several years ago. This is scary. They have found four places in the wiring where that has happened. We are replacing a lot wiring which is a good thing. Our contractor puts protector plates on the studs in locations where utilities are routed. In yesterday's post you can see four of them protecting the PVC drain vent line.
